I stamped the base with the print pattern with cocoa to be the "quilt" for my jammybella. She was a RAK sent to me from Allissa *THANKS*! I colored her in with my aqua painter and inks from the pad lids, same as the CS. I punched 2 scalloped squares and joined them together to make a rectangle mat in pink. I ran the lilac layer through the Cuttlebug with the bloom dots folder, that I got from All That Scraps.
I matted that on the cocoa and then placed the organdy and pink grosgrain ribbon overtop , before mounting my bella with dimensionals. I stamped the sentiment from Flowers for a Friend in black, cause there is no better friend than a teddy, but sometimes, you have a real life friend like that too! Have fun and happy stamping!!
